Four Candidates Compete for the Posts of Judicial Council Secretary and Registrar

Aug 03, Kathmandu - The Nepal Judicial Service is set to see a competitive selection process for four candidates vying for the positions of Secretary of the Judicial Council and Registrar of the Supreme Court.

The Nepal Judicial Service Commission is preparing to recommend appointments for both roles. The position of Secretary of the Judicial Council has been vacant since Justice Gitenrrababu Thapaliya was appointed as a High Court judge last Baisakh. Similarly, following the appointment of Chief Registrar Man Bahadur Karki as a Chief Election Commissioner, the Registrar position has been vacant since this Shrawan.

Among the two Registrar positions in the Supreme Court, one remains vacant. Four senior officials from the judicial service are competing for this role. Although there are no legal restrictions on recommending candidates from the legal fraternity or the government law group, this time, the focus is on internal judicial service promotions.

According to sources, candidates under consideration include Director General Gajendra Bahadur Singh of the Decision Implementation Directorate, Supreme Court Registrar Thakurendra Kattel, acting Secretary of the Judicial Council Ram Prasad Bhattarai, and Supreme Court Registrar Babarama Dahal. Notably, all four were promoted to Registrar on the same day, Jestha 19, 2074 BS.

The commission is reportedly preparing to submit its recommendation soon. Legally, the Judicial Service Commission, chaired by the Chief Justice and comprising the Law and Justice Minister, the most senior Supreme Court Justice, the Chairman of the Public Service Commission, and the Attorney General, will appoint the Secretary of the Judicial Council and the Supreme Court Registrar based on the commission's advice.

The commission indicated that if a meeting can be scheduled this week, recommendations might be finalized then; otherwise, a meeting will be held next week. The final decision will be based on performance evaluations and other criteria, with any of the four candidates potentially selected.
